Abs And Hips Workout

Nobody wants a saggy midsection or flabby hips and thighs, so it’s important to include exercises targeting these areas in your workouts. The following abs and hips workout can help you achieve a strong, toned midsection and hips.

The abs workout consists of three basic exercises: the crunch, the reverse crunch, and the plank. To do the crunch, lie on your back on the floor and place your hands behind your head. Bring your knees in towards your chest and curl your head and shoulders off the floor. Hold for a second, then slowly lower them back down. To do the reverse crunch, lie on your back on the floor and place your hands behind your head. Bring your knees in towards your chest and curl your legs up towards your chest. Hold for a second, then slowly lower them back down. To do the plank, get into a push-up position but with your elbows resting on the floor. Hold for a second, then slowly lower yourself back down.

The hips workout consists of three basic exercises: the bridge, the side bridge, and the squat. To do the bridge, lie on your back on the floor and place your feet flat on the ground. Press your feet into the ground and lift your torso and hips off the floor. Hold for a second, then slowly lower yourself back down. To do the side bridge, lie on your left side on the floor and place your left forearm on the floor. Place your right hand on your hip. Press your left forearm and right hand into the floor and lift your torso and hips off the floor. Hold for a second, then slowly lower yourself back down. To do the squat, stand with your feet hip-width apart and point your toes out slightly. Bend your knees and lower your hips down as if you were sitting in a chair. Keep your back straight and your head up. Hold for a second, then slowly raise yourself back up.

Perform each exercise for 12-15 reps, then move on to the next exercise. Rest for 30-60 seconds after completing all three exercises, then repeat the entire circuit two more times.

What is the best workout for hips?

If you’re looking to tone and strengthen your hips, you’re in luck. There are a variety of exercises you can do to achieve this goal.

One great exercise is the side lunge. To do this, stand with your feet hip-width apart and then step to the side, bending your knee as you do so. Be sure to keep your back straight and your weight in your heel. Hold for a few seconds and then return to the starting position. Repeat on the other side.

Another great exercise is the squat. To do this, stand with your feet hip-width apart and then squat down, keeping your back straight and your weight in your heels. Hold for a few seconds and then return to the starting position. Repeat.

You can also try the Pilates bridge. To do this, lie on your back on the floor and then place your feet flat on the ground, hip-width apart. Push your heels into the ground and lift your torso and upper legs into the air, forming a bridge shape. Hold for a few seconds and then lower your torso and legs back to the starting position.

Finally, you can try the hamstring curl. To do this, lie on your back on the floor and then place your heels on a bench or other elevated surface. Dig your heels into the surface and then curl your legs up towards your butt. Hold for a few seconds and then lower your legs back to the starting position.

All of these exercises are great for toning and strengthening your hips. Be sure to mix them up to keep your workouts interesting and challenging.

Do hip lifts work abs?

Do hip lifts work abs?

The short answer is yes. Hip lifts work the abs by contracting the abdominal muscles to keep the spine stable.

The abs are responsible for a lot of things, including keeping the spine stable and protecting the organs in the abdominal cavity. The hip lift is a great exercise for working the abs because it forces them to contract and stabilize the spine.

To do a hip lift, lie on your back on the floor and place your feet flat on the ground. Place your hands on the floor beside you.

Keeping your back pressed firmly against the floor, lift your hips up towards the ceiling. Hold for a few seconds, then lower them back down to the starting position.

Repeat this exercise 10-15 times.

What workouts make your hips wider?

There is no one answer to the question of what workouts make your hips wider. This is because different people will respond differently to different exercises. However, there are some exercises that are more likely to help you achieve wider hips than others.

One of the best exercises for widening your hips is the squat. This exercise works your glutes, hamstrings, and quadriceps, all of which are important muscles for widening your hips. To do a squat, stand with your feet shoulder-width apart, and bend your knees to lower your body down towards the ground. Make sure to keep your back straight and your chest up, and don’t let your knees go past your toes.

Another great exercise for widening your hips is the bridge. This exercise works your glutes and hamstrings, and it can be done with or without weights. To do a bridge, lie on your back on the ground and place your feet flat on the ground. Push your hips up into the air, and hold for a few seconds before lowering them back down.

Finally, the side lunge is another great exercise for widening your hips. This exercise works your glutes, hamstrings, and quadriceps, and it can be done with or without weights. To do a side lunge, stand with your feet hip-width apart, and then take a large step to the side. Bend your knees and lower your body down towards the ground, and make sure to keep your back straight and your chest up. Then, push yourself back up to the starting position and repeat on the other side.
